movieMarissa lives a normal life with her husband, baby and twin stepchildren. The twins don't like her much until they learn that she is an ex-agent and seeks their help in her new adventure.
Spy Kids: All the Time in the World (also known as Spy Kids 4-D: All the Time in the World) is an American 4D action comedy film written and directed by Robert Rodriguez.
It is the fourth and final instalment in the Spy Kids film series, and is a stand-alone sequel to 2003's Spy Kids 3-D: Game Over. The film stars Jessica Alba, Joel McHale, Alexa Vega, Daryl Sabara, Rowan Blanchard, Mason Cook, Ricky Gervais, and Jeremy Piven.
It is the only film in the series without the participation of Antonio Banderas or Carla Gugino and not to be distributed by Miramax Films.
